Mon Aug 31 2026 /Mpelembe Media/ — The convergence of EIP-7702 and ERC-7677 represents a massive leap forward for decentralized finance and autonomous agent architectures, fundamentally transforming how traditional wallets interact with smart contract capabilities. EIP-7702 serves as an on-chain upgrade mechanism, utilizing Type-4 transactions and 0x05 authorization tuples to temporarily delegate smart contract code to standard Externally Owned Accounts. This protocol-level shift allows everyday users to immediately benefit from atomic transaction batching and robust session key management without going through the friction of migrating assets to an entirely new smart contract wallet. Furthermore, delegating execution authority to ephemeral session keys creates a highly secured operating model where the blast radius of a potential compromise is strictly contained, safeguarding the user’s primary treasury.
